Answer to Question 2

Perception is the process by which individuals select, organize, and interpret the input from their senses to give meaning and order to the world around them. Perception has three components. The perceiver is the person trying to interpret some observations that he or she has just made, or the input from his or her senses. The target of perception is whatever the perceiver is trying to make sense of. The situation is the context in which perception takes place.
